Key ceremony checklist — item 12 (Fennwright metrics sidecar)

Reviewer: before approving the release branch, confirm the metrics-aggregation sidecar only reads from the scoped telemetry socket and that no raw counters leave the pod unencrypted. Check that the rollup interval matches the ceremony record (60s) and that the signing key fingerprint in the manifest matches the one witnessed at the ceremony. After both witnesses sign, unseal the escrow envelope with the recovery passphrase written directly below this line.

strongbox words: holax-rusax-jorath-aldeth

Catalogue import for the Bellhollow Library system runs nightly at 02:00. The importer reads MARC exports from the drop folder, normalises titles, and upserts into catalogue_items. Failures land in import_errors with a reason code; reprocess with the --retry flag. Duplicate ISBNs are merged, not rejected. The importer connects to the catalogue database using the following string.

primary connection of hawep-bafop = mysql://fraath_svc:ChpzvsovNZZiRt@db-b061.paliqdata.local:5432/lamvan

# Break-Glass Access: Session-Token Refresh Bug (Hollowgate)

Context for review: the Hollowgate auth layer occasionally reissues session tokens without rotating the refresh secret, leaving a short replay window. Engineering shipped a mitigation, but break-glass access remains available so a reviewer can inspect live token state. Access is logged, time-boxed to one hour, and requires dual acknowledgement in the Perrin console. The console's final unlock step prompts for a recovery passphrase, which is recorded immediately below for audited use.

vault phrase of kawep-bajog = novath-normir-istwyn-druok-zorok-eliok-novmir-quenvan-gilys

## Releases

Hey — quick note on how GarageGlance ships. The occupancy feed binary gets cut monthly, signed, and pushed to the mirror. For your review: every artifact carries a detached signature, and the verifier rejects anything older than two key generations. Rotation happens quarterly. The currently active signing key is listed below.

release key, hawef-kafof: bky19_eDRBzZYWWpJLrQmoGuq